Rented a "Managers Special EV" at Denver Airport last week, and was assigned a Polestar 2. Guy at the exit asked me if I wanted to pre-pay my gas. When I asked him how it worked, he started explaining that I could return with the gas tank full, or I could pre-pay based on the size of the tank... When I pointed out it was an EV he did a bit of a double-take, then stated my options were to pre-pay $35 and I could return it at any level, or return it at least 70% charged for no fee. I asked what would happen if I didn't pre-pay but then returned it less than 70%, and he pretty much outright stated that wasn't an option - which obviously doesn't make much sense. I chose not to pre-pay.
After pickup I noticed the the contract had the regular "Fuel Responsibility" section which stated that if I didn't return it "full" I would have to pay a "refueling charge of $10.20 per gallon OR $0.106 per mile driven.". Given I was only driving about 70 miles, the per-mile price actually made sense (relatively to the time/effort/cost of recharging it myself) - although in truth I wasn't sure that was actually how they were going to charge (if only due to the "per gallon" rate mentioned too!)
Not surprisingly, I wasn't charged at the per mile rate, but instead the "EV Battery Recharge" fee of $35+tax - close to 4 times what the per mile rate was. A request via the website went unanswered for over a week, so I ended up calling in and although they were adamant the fee was correct (despite what the contract said), they did make a "one-time exception" by removing it. The agent also committed to report the error on the contact, although I have my doubts...
